About Chris Hadfield

Chris Hadfield is a retired Canadian astronaut who commanded the International Space Station and became a viral sensation by performing David Bowie's 'Space Oddity' in orbit. His book 'An Astronaut's Guide to Life on Earth' became an international bestseller. Hadfield speaks on fear management, preparation, and leadership in extreme environments.
